Well, I almost didn’t go out because I got up later than I planned, but I decided to go for it. I am so glad I didn’t back out, because this is what the morning looked like! There was a hint of cane smoke in the air, but luckily it didn’t last long and even the island of Lanai was visible today. The conditions were just perfect with just a slight breeze blowing from the south. Just as I was getting ready to go out, I looked out on the ocean and saw a couple of dolphins right out in front of Kam I! Well that made me hurry and I got out as soon as I could and paddled furiously north in the direction I saw the dolphins swimming. I looked for them and hung around for a little while, but I never saw them again. BOO! Oh well, I took a chance and paddled all the way down to the boat ramp, and just as I was passing Kam III, a big turtle surfaced right in front of me! I stopped to hang with it, and then ran into a paddling friend on her way back to Kam I. She told me that she saw the two dolphins up close and thinks she got a photo of them! I can’t wait to see it. She said it was most likely a mother dolphin and a youngster. I continued down to the boat ramp and spotted my first turtle lounging out farther. When I paddled out to it, the turtle didn’t stick around. Then I spotted one more north, so I paddled over. It ended up being two turtles and I got to sit in between them! Then a couple of kayaks showed up, so I paddled out farther. I spotted another turtle and paddled over to it…..and then another turtle surfaced and I was in between again! Then, another turtle surfaced to my left and another turtle surfaced next to it! That was four turtles all together….. I just love when that happens! I knew it was getting later and I might be pushing the limit with the wind, so I was happy with my seven turtles and started to paddle back. Just as I was passing Kam III, turtle #8 popped up right by me and I stopped for a few minutes to visit. Then the turtle headed south and I headed north, and the conditions stayed perfect! It was nice the whole time today, even when I went swimming! I love days like this!
